On top of your patch, I created the following patch to remove kvm_gfn_for_root().
Although I haven't tested it yet, I think the following shows my idea.
- Add gfn_shared_mask to struct tdp_iter.
- Use iter.gfn_shared_mask to determine the starting sptep in the root.
- Remove kvm_gfn_for_root()
---
